Job Opportunity with Action for Children: Head of Policy and Research

20/9/2024

 
Picture
Location: London or Homebased but with frequent travel to London.

Salary: £57,000 per annum.


Contract: Permanent, 35 hours per week.

Closing Date: 30 September 2024


In this strategic role, you will lead the development and delivery of high-quality and impactful policy and research activity to influence and change UK Government policy and improve the lives of disadvantaged children, young people, and families.

As Action for Children’s expert in our key policy priority areas, you will lead a team to deliver our activities in a timely, compelling, evidence-based way, collaborating with leaders across the organisation to ensure activities are informed by the experiences of disadvantaged children.
